feat(cli): aura new — CLI wiring, load-bypass guard, authoring-loop e2e (0103 tasks 2-4)
Command::New + NewCmd + dispatch_new (usage faults exit 2, runtime refusals exit 1, the C14 partition); the main() guard exempts aura new from the eager project load so scaffolding works inside unbuilt trees. E2e (tests/project_new.rs, 6 tests): scaffold -> cargo build -> aura run twice byte-identical with manifest.project.namespace stamped; introspect lists the project type beside std; refusals for existing destination (1), invalid names (2), missing engine path with --engine-path hint (1); aura new inside an unbuilt project tree succeeds (the bypass proof); namespace override reaches the built vocabulary (an additive e2e beyond the plan, kept). Verification: cargo build --workspace clean; cargo test --workspace 873 passed / 0 failed; clippy -D warnings clean. refs #180
